Redfield, NY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ent a home in Redfield?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Redfield 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,705 | $1,095 | $2,300 |
Redfield 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,852 | $525 | $3,900 |
Redfield 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,355 | $575 | $3,500 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Redfield
What type of rentals are currently available in Redfield?
There are currently 37 Apartments for Rent in Redfield, NY with pricing that ranges from $520 to $2,676. There are also 44 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Redfield ranging from $525 to $3,900.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Redfield?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Redfield ranges from $525 to $3,900 with an average monthly rent of $1,372.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Redfield?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Redfield range from $950 to $1,700,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$525 to $3,900.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$575 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$1,475.
